PURPOSE
This note lists known issues, workaround and solutions for the following Grid Infrastructure errors:
CRS-4046: Invalid Oracle Clusterware configuration.
CRS-4000: Command Create failed, or completed with errors.
DETAILS

Case 1: CRS-4046 happens when running root.sh
It's likely that the leftovers from previous install caused the root.sh to fail.

Solution:
? If setting up Grid Infrastructure cluster, on the node where the error was reported, as root, execute the following:

# /crs/install/rootcrs.pl -deconfig -force -verbose
? If setting up Grid Infrastructure Standalone (Oracle Restart), as root, execute the following:

# /crs/install/roothas.pl -deconfig -force -verbose

If the output is similar to the following:
..
CRS-4046: Invalid Oracle Clusterware configuration.
CRS-4000: Command Stop failed, or completed with errors.
################################################################
# You must kill processes or reboot the system to properly #
# cleanup the processes started by Oracle clusterware          #
################################################################
ACFS-9313: No ADVM/ACFS installation detected.
Failure in execution (rc=-1, 256, No such file or directory) for command /etc/init.d/ohasd deinstall
error: package cvuqdisk is not installed
Successfully deconfigured Oracle clusterware stack on this node

Either reboot the node or execute the following to stop any processes that's still running from GRID_HOME:
# ps -ef| grep
i.e.: # ps -ef| grep "/ocw/grid"

If there's still processes, kill them with "kill -9" command

Once the above reboot or stop is done, as root, execute root.sh from GRID_HOME:
# /root.sh
